Western Pa. soldier dies in Iraq

PITTSBURGH — A western Pennsylvania soldier died Thursday in Iraq, his family and the Defense Department said.

Sgt. 1st Class Michael J. Tully, 33, of Falls Creek, died of wounds sustained from an improvised explosive that also killed Sgt. 1st Class Adrian M. Elizalde, 30, of North Bend, Ind., according to the Defense Department. Both were assigned to the 2nd Battalion, 1st Special Forces Group (Airborne) at Fort Lewis, Wash.

Tully’s father, John Tully, said his son wanted to be a career soldier, joining the Marine Corps when he turned 18 and joining the Army four years later. He became a Ranger, then was selected to become a Green Beret.
